From 34e9d5084ce0dbf5fc83cc2da6e52a1094f29efc Mon Sep 17 00:00:00 2001 From: "Cameron (3539)" Date: Wed, 1 Jan 2025 14:18:44 -0500 Subject: [PATCH] Add arducam model warning (#1669) ![image](https://github.com/user-attachments/assets/3cae0985-45f0-467e-867e-c000e87a6f55) --- photon-client/src/views/DashboardView.vue | 27 ++++++++++++++++++++++- 1 file changed, 26 insertions(+), 1 deletion(-) diff --git a/photon-client/src/views/DashboardView.vue b/photon-client/src/views/DashboardView.vue index f9e95e21b..adc9732e4 100644 --- a/photon-client/src/views/DashboardView.vue +++ b/photon-client/src/views/DashboardView.vue @@ -45,10 +45,35 @@ const warningShown = computed(() => { useCameraSettingsStore().cameras.length === 0 || useCameraSettingsStore().cameras[0] === PlaceholderCameraSettings ); }); + +const arducamWarningShown = computed(() => { + return useCameraSettingsStore().cameras.some( + (c) => + c.cameraQuirks?.quirks?.ArduCamCamera === true && + !( + c.cameraQuirks?.quirks?.ArduOV2311Controls === true || + c.cameraQuirks?.quirks?.ArduOV9281Controls === true || + c.cameraQuirks?.quirks?.ArduOV9782Controls === true + ) + ); +});